Сводка по методам
accounting_system/create_update_billing
Создает или обновляет существующую учетную систему биллинга
Параметр | Тип | Описание | Пример |
---|
Запрос |
import_login | Строка переменная (50) | Логин пользователя сервиса для загрузки | Example |
export_url | Строка переменная (150) | Адрес учетной системы для выгрузки | https://1cfresh.com/a/bs/10000/hs/billing |
export_login | Строка переменная (150) | Логин пользователя учетной системы для выгрузки | Example |
export_password | Строка переменная (64) | Пароль пользователя учетной системы для выгрузки | 123Qwer |
id * | Число (+9.0) | Код | 1 |
Ответ |
id | Число (+9.0) | Код | 1 |
name | Строка переменная (100) | Наименование | Учетная система |
POST https://1cfresh.com/a/adm/hs/ext_api/execute/usr/accounting_system/create_update_billing
Authorization: Basic base64_encode(user:password) или Bearer access_token
{
"import_login": "Example",
"export_url": "https://1cfresh.com/a/bs/10000/hs/billing",
"export_login": "Example",
"export_password": "123Qwer",
"id": 1,
"auth": {
"account": 1000
}
}
{
"id": 1,
"name": "Учетная система",
"general": {
"response": 10200,
"error": false,
"message": "",
"version": 28,
"sm_version": "1.1.37.1",
"sm_timezone": "Europe/Moscow"
}
}
Вверх
accounting_system/info
Учетная система
Параметр | Тип | Описание | Пример |
---|
Запрос |
id * | Число (+9.0) | Код | 1 |
Ответ: accounting_system (1) |
id | Число (+9.0) | Код | 1 |
name | Строка переменная (100) | Наименование | Учетная система |
description * | Строка неограниченной длины | Описание | Описание учетной системы |
owner_id | Число (+12.0) | Код (номер) владельца | 1000 |
import | Булево | Загружать данные | true |
import_login * | Строка переменная (50) | Логин пользователя сервиса для загрузки | Example |
import_rules | Список (0..*) | Правила загрузки |
|
- rule_id | Строка переменная (36) | Код правила | import_rule |
- url | Строка переменная (150) | Адрес загрузки | bill |
export | Булево | Выгружать данные | true |
export_url * | Строка переменная (150) | Адрес учетной системы для выгрузки | https://1cfresh.com/a/bs/10000/hs/billing |
export_login * | Строка переменная (150) | Логин пользователя учетной системы для выгрузки | Example |
export_rules | Список (0..*) | Правила выгрузки |
|
- rule_id | Строка переменная (36) | Код правила | export_rule |
- rule_line_id | Строка переменная (36) | Идентификатор строки правила выгрузки | 9879ad4c-3030-400d-8446-3f7e48bd57d0 |
- condition_id * | Число (+9.0) | Код условия использования | 1 |
- url | Строка переменная (150) | Адрес выгрузки | bill |
- fast_sending * | Булево | Быстрая отправка | true |
- scheduled_export * | Булево | Выгрузка по расписанию | false |
- provider_selection | Булево | Отбор по поставщику | false |
response_processing_rules | Список (0..*) | Правила обработки ответов |
|
- rule_line_id | Строка переменная (36) | Идентификатор строки правила выгрузки | 9879ad4c-3030-400d-8446-3f7e48bd57d0 |
- rule_id | Строка переменная (36) | Код правила | processing_rule |
- response_codes | Список (1..*) | Коды ответов | ["200","201"] |
POST https://1cfresh.com/a/adm/hs/ext_api/execute/usr/accounting_system/info
Authorization: Basic base64_encode(user:password) или Bearer access_token
{
"id": 1,
"auth": {
"account": 1010
}
}
{
"accounting_system": {
"id": 1,
"name": "Учетная система",
"description": "Описание учетной системы",
"owner_id": 1000,
"import": true,
"import_login": "Example",
"import_rules": [
{
"rule_id": "import_rule",
"url": "bill"
}
],
"export": true,
"export_url": "https://1cfresh.com/a/bs/10000/hs/billing",
"export_login": "Example",
"export_rules": [
{
"rule_id": "export_rule",
"rule_line_id": "9879ad4c-3030-400d-8446-3f7e48bd57d0",
"condition_id": 1,
"url": "bill",
"fast_sending": true,
"scheduled_export": false,
"provider_selection": false
}
],
"response_processing_rules": [
{
"rule_line_id": "9879ad4c-3030-400d-8446-3f7e48bd57d0",
"rule_id": "processing_rule",
"response_codes": [
200,
201
]
}
]
},
"general": {
"response": 10200,
"error": false,
"message": "",
"version": 28,
"sm_version": "1.1.37.1",
"sm_timezone": "Europe/Moscow"
}
}
Вверх
accounting_system/list
Список учетных систем
Параметр | Тип | Описание | Пример |
---|
Запрос |
Ответ: accounting_system (0..*) |
id | Число (+9.0) | Код | 1 |
name | Строка переменная (100) | Наименование | Учетная система |
owner_id | Число (+12.0) | Код (номер) владельца | 1000 |
import | Булево | Загружать данные | true |
import_login * | Строка переменная (50) | Логин пользователя сервиса для загрузки | Example |
export | Булево | Выгружать данные | true |
export_url * | Строка переменная (150) | Адрес учетной системы для выгрузки | https://1cfresh.com/a/bs/10000/hs/billing |
export_login * | Строка переменная (150) | Логин пользователя учетной системы для выгрузки | Example |
POST https://1cfresh.com/a/adm/hs/ext_api/execute/usr/accounting_system/list
Authorization: Basic base64_encode(user:password) или Bearer access_token
{
"auth": {
"account": 1010
}
}
{
"accounting_system": [
{
"id": 1,
"name": "Учетная система",
"owner_id": 1000,
"import": true,
"import_login": "Example",
"export": true,
"export_url": "https://1cfresh.com/a/bs/10000/hs/billing",
"export_login": "Example"
}
],
"general": {
"response": 10200,
"error": false,
"message": "",
"version": 28,
"sm_version": "1.1.37.1",
"sm_timezone": "Europe/Moscow"
}
}
Вверх